Exploring the Intersection of Gaming and Science with Foldit

Foldit emerges as a pioneer in the innovative merge between recreational gaming and scientific progress. This ingenious puzzle game opens an avenue for players to impact real-world scientific research pertaining to the structure and folding of proteins. The implications of such research expand widely, potentially influencing the discovery of treatments for a range of critical conditions, including Alzheimer's disease and HIV.

A Seamless Blend of Education and Challenge

The core concept of Foldit revolves around the intricate process of protein folding, a fundamental element in understanding cellular mechanisms and developing pharmaceutical interventions. Players are immersed in a competitive yet collaborative environment where they are tasked with sculpting proteins more effectively than nature or even scientists have previously managed. The game ingenously integrates a competitive edge to scientific inquiry, as users from all over the globe vie to configure proteins optimally.

Accessibility and Learning

Challenging the stereotype that science is accessible only to the well-versed, Foldit offers an approachable platform for those new to molecular biology. The game eases beginners into the complexities of protein structures through a series of tutorial levels. These informative sections are meticulously crafted to familiarize players with the fundamentals before they dive into replicating actual proteins identified by the scientific community. Collaborative Contribution to Science

Unique in its format, Foldit transcends the gaming realm by functioning as a crowdsourcing platform where players' contributions can translate to tangible scientific advancements. The interactive nature of the game allows for a continuous feedback loop between gamers and scientists. Well-designed proteins can make their way into laboratories, where they may become the cornerstone for novel medicinal compounds.
